IP 주소체계
IPv4
- 현재 네트워크 계층의 프로토콜입니다.
- 호스트 주소를 자동으로 설정하며 유니캐스트를 지원합니다.
- 클래스별로 네트워크와 호스트 주소의 길이가 다릅니다.
구성
- 8비트씩 4부분, 총 32비트로 구성되어 있습니다.
- 각 부분을 10진수로 표현하고, 점(.)으로 구분합니다.
- 약 43억개의 주소를 표현할 수 있습니다.
- 패킷 헤더는 가변의 길이를 가집니다.
- 유니캐스트, 멀티캐스트, 브로드캐스트 세 가지 주소 체계로 나누어집니다.
IPv6
- IPv4의 주소 부족 문제를 해결하기 위해 개발되었습니다.
- IPv4에 비해 자료 전송 속도가 빠릅니다.
- 주소 자동 설정 기능을 통해 손쉽게 이용자의 단말을 네트워크에 접속시킬 수 있습니다.
- 인증성, 기밀성, 데이터 무결성의 지원으로 보안 문제를 해결할 수 있습니다.
- IPv4와 호환성이 뛰어납니다.
- 주소의 확장성, 융통성, 연동성이 뛰어나며, 실시간 흐름 제어로 향상된 멀티미디어 기능을 지원합니다.
- 패킷 크기를 확장할 수 있으므로 패킷 크기에 제한이 없습니다.
구성
- 16비트씩 8부분, 총 128비트로 구성되어 있습니다.
- 각 부분을 16진수로 표현하고, 콜론(:)으로 구분합니다.
- 2^128개의 주소를 표현할 수 있습니다.
- 패킷 헤더는 40 옥텟의 고정된 길이를 가집니다.
- 유니캐스트, 멀티캐스트, 애니캐스트 세 가지 주소 체계로 나누어집니다.
정보처리기사 2022년 1회 61번, 65번 출제
'정보처리기사 > 프로그래밍 언어 활용' 카테고리의 다른 글
좋은 소프트웨어 설계를 위한 효과적인 모듈 설계 (0) | 2022.10.13 |
---|---|
TCP/IP 계층 (0) | 2022.10.13 |
예외 (0) | 2022.10.12 |
연산자 (0) | 2022.10.12 |
OSI 7계층 (0) | 2022.10.12 |